Why is soil important to plants?
A. It provides them with nutrients.
B. It provides them with water.
C. It provides them with a medium for growth.
D. All of the above

Soil is vital for plants as it provides essential nutrients, retains water, and serves as a medium for growth. All these factors contribute to the overall health and development of plants. Thus, the correct answer is d. All of the above. ;
